Refilwe Moloto and guests discuss what a Universal Basic Income Grant could mean for this country, and how to put it in place.
Refilwe talks to Jonny Steinberg, a research associate at Oxford University’s African Studies Centre; Busi Sibeko, a researcher at the Institute for Economic Justice and Kyle Smith, editor in chief at Essential Millennial.
The three researchers offer different perspectives on how the Universal Basic Income should be calculated and implemented
Essential Millenial s Kyle Smith proposes a negative interest rate and various taxes to fund UBI of R6,460 a month ....
